This piece took me a quite a bit longer, because it includes my sweet friend Kelly, her best friend, Kai, and a truly majestic and iconic place in Oregon.
Smith Rock State Park holds a very special place in the hearts of Oregonians, and for my friend Kelly, it is also where she met her husband! So in order to do this place justice and capture the serene moment of awe in taking it all in, I took my time with this one (not to mention finding time to paint with small children in the house)!
This was also painted with a purpose! I am happy to announce that, "Best Friends Enjoying the View," is now available at auction for a great cause... helping to raise money for pets in critical need of veterinary care in Central Oregon. Veterinary Referral Center of Central Oregon is hosting a launch event and silent auction for their Pets Forward charity fund, and as someone who has seen first-hand how this program has saved the lives of dogs and cats, and the deep impact that has had on their families, JEL Art Creations is proud to donate this painting, and contribute to this amazing fund!
